How Much Does a Space Heater Cost per Hour? (2026 Data)

Portable electric space heater in a tidy home-office corner beside a residential electric meter.

A 1,500-watt space heater costs about 28¢ per hour at the April 2026 U.S. average residential electricity price of 18.83¢/kWh. At full power, it uses 1.5 kWh in one hour; the cost is an estimate because a heater's setting and runtime, not a certified annual kWh label, determine the bill.

What does a 1,500-watt space heater cost to run?

At full output, a 1,500-watt space heater costs about 28¢ for each hour it actually draws 1,500 watts at the cited U.S. average rate. The useful word is actually: thermostatic cycling, the selected setting, the room's heat loss, and the heater's runtime all change the result. The calculation is a transparent wattage estimate, not a certified per-model measurement.

How the calculation works

Convert watts to kilowatts, then multiply by time and price: 1,500 W ÷ 1,000 = 1.5 kW; 1.5 kW × 1 hour = 1.5 kWh; 1.5 kWh × $0.1883 = about $0.28. Six full-power hours a day would be 9 kWh a day before any thermostat cycling.

What changes a space heater's hourly cost?

Power setting and runtime are decisive. A 750-watt setting uses 0.75 kWh per full hour, while a 1,000-watt setting uses 1 kWh. A thermostat can reduce average use by cycling the heating element, but it cannot make 1,500 watts cost less during an hour when the element runs continuously.

How to get a more useful number

Read the heater's wattage label, choose the hours it really runs, and use your own electricity rate. Do not infer lower operating cost from marketing phrases such as '100% efficient': resistance space heaters convert electricity to heat, while the bill still follows watts times hours.

FAQ

How much does a space heater cost for eight hours? A 1,500-watt heater running at full power for eight hours uses 12 kWh. At 18.83¢/kWh, that is about $2.26 for that day; thermostat cycling or a lower setting can reduce the actual total.

Is a 750-watt heater half the cost of a 1,500-watt heater? For the same full-power runtime and electricity rate, yes: it uses half the kWh per hour. It may need to operate for longer in the same room, so compare total hours rather than wattage alone.

Does an eco mode make a space heater cheap to run? An eco mode can reduce average energy by lowering output or cycling the heater, but the electricity cost still equals the kWh used times your rate. Check the actual wattage and runtime.

Why is this not certified ENERGY STAR data? ENERGY STAR does not provide the per-model annual-kWh dataset WattCost uses for certified appliances such as refrigerators. The calculator therefore labels space-heater results as wattage-based estimates.
